The 2010 Hawaii Warriors football team represented the University of Hawaii at Manoa in the 2010 college football season. The Warriors, led by third-year head coach Greg McMackin, were members of the Western Athletic Conference (WAC) and played their home games at Aloha Stadium in Honolulu, Hawaii. They finished the season 10–4, 7–1 in WAC play to claim a share of the WAC championship with Boise State and Nevada. They were invited to the Hawaii Bowl where they were defeated by Tulsa, 62–35.

Schedule

Date Time Opponent# Rank# Site TV Result Attendance
September 2 5:00 PM #14 USC* Aloha StadiumHonolulu, HI ESPN L 36–49   44,204[1]
September 11 6:00 AM at Army* Michie StadiumWest Point, NY CBSCS W 31–28   30,042[2]
September 18 9:30 AM at Colorado* Folsom FieldBoulder, CO Fox College Sports L 13–31   47,840[3]
September 25 5:30 PM Charleston Southern* Aloha Stadium • Honolulu, HI Oceanic PPV W 66–7   30,300[4]
October 2 5:30 PM Louisiana Tech Aloha Stadium • Honolulu, HI Oceanic PPV W 41–21   29,469[5]
October 9 4:00 PM at Fresno State Bulldog StadiumFresno, CA ESPN3 W 49–27   38,494[6]
October 16 5:30 PM #19 Nevada Aloha Stadium • Honolulu, HI ESPN3, WAC Sports Network W 27–21   42,031[7]
October 23 11:00 AM at Utah State Romney StadiumLogan, UT ESPN3, Altitude Sports W 45–7   17,111[8]
October 30 5:30 PM Idahodagger Aloha Stadium • Honolulu, HI ESPN3 W 45–10   37,466[9]
November 6 10:30 AM at #3 Boise State Bronco StadiumBoise, ID ESPNU/ESPN 3D L 7–42   34,060[10]
November 20 5:30 PM San Jose State Aloha Stadium • Honolulu, HI ESPN3 W 41–7   30,011[11]
November 27 10:00 AM at New Mexico State Aggie Memorial StadiumLas Cruces, NM ESPN3 W 59–24   11,841[12]
December 4 5:30 PM UNLV* #25 Aloha Stadium • Honolulu, HI Oceanic PPV W 59–21   37,820[13]
December 24 2:00 PM Tulsa* #24 Aloha Stadium • Honolulu,Hawaiʻi (Hawaiʻi Bowl) ESPN L 35–62   46,231[14]
*Non-conference game. daggerHomecoming. #Rankings from Coaches' Poll released prior to game. All times are in Hawaiian Time.

Notable players

NFL Draft

3rd Round, 97th Overall Pick by the Green Bay Packers—Sr. RB Alex Green

4th Round, 112th Overall Pick by the St. Louis Rams—Sr. WR Greg Salas

5th Round, 132nd Overall Pick by the Carolina Panthers—Sr. WR Kealoha Pilares
